Chainmail and Scale Armor
Chainmail and scale armor are notable forms of ancient defense implements designed to provide effective protection during warfare. Chainmail consists of interlinked metal rings, often made from iron or bronze, woven tightly to form a flexible yet durable garment. Scale armor, on the other hand, features small, overlapping plates or scales sewn onto a fabric or leather backing, creating a layered surface that deflects blows.
Both types of armor offered a strategic balance between mobility and protection. Chainmail’s flexible structure allowed warriors to move with relative ease, making it ideal for archers and foot soldiers. Scale armor, however, provided enhanced deflection capabilities due to its layered design, often used by cavalry and elites. Early Catapults and Ballistas
Early catapults and ballistas were pivotal advancements in ancient artillery, marking the transition from simple ranged weapons to sophisticated military implements. These devices utilized mechanical principles to hurl projectiles with greater force and accuracy, significantly impacting ancient warfare tactics.
The earliest versions of catapults appeared around the 4th century BCE, primarily in Greek and Chinese civilizations. They employed torsion springs made from twisted animal sinew or hair, which stored elastic energy when twisted. Releasing this energy propelled stones or darts toward enemy fortifications. Similarly, ballistas resembled giant crossbows, using tensioned ropes to launch large arrows or spear-like projectiles at enemy troops and structures. Their construction involved timber frames reinforced with metal fittings, emphasizing durability and power.

Fortification Techniques Using Defense Implements
Fortification techniques using defense implements refer to the strategic methods employed by ancient civilizations to enhance the strength and resilience of their defensive structures. These methods integrated various tools and materials to create effective barriers against enemy assaults.
Common techniques included the construction of walls, ditches, and ramparts using locally available materials like stone, earth, and wood. Defense implements such as sharpened stakes, palisades, and movable barricades further fortified these structures.
In addition, trap mechanisms like hidden pits and spike barriers were often incorporated to surprise attackers. These measures relied on practical knowledge of weaponry and defensive tools, maximizing their effectiveness without extensive machinery.
